We slept in a little while longer this morning and had a leisurely morning!  We went La Pere-Lachaise cemetary which was an enormous old cemetary where many famous Parisian's are buried.  There were so many huge monuments, very close together so finding the ones we wanted to see was difficult.  We did find Frederic Chopin's and Jim Morrison of the Doors monuments but decided not to spend too much time wandering around to see others as we had other things to do.  Very interesting and the monuments were really elaborate.&lt;/p&gt;&lt;p&gt;We headed to the Musee de L'armee (Army Museum) where Napoleon monument is located but by the time we got there and inquired how long it took to go through we decided we didn't have enough time to cover it and get to Notre Dame for a free organ concert.   We really just wanted to see Napoleon's monument but had to pay for the full museum cost to do it.  We headed to Notre Dame for the concert and the sites which were good. We went to the Palace of Versailles which is enormous and belonged to Louis XIV, king of France built in 1661.  It was incredible!  Lots of enormous paintings, sculptures, furnishings, lots of marble, gilded bronze and gold along with the history of France.  The grounds were vast and we also toured Marie Antoinette's home and surrounding area.  It was fun but we are now exhausted from all the walking.  It is on the outskirts of town so we took the Metro to the train to get there and didn't get back until almost 8pm.  Took lots of pictures but will post them later on the flickr site. I liked picnik which did some quick and easy edits and enhancing of photos although one needed to pay to get all the features.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Scrapblog was a another cool site.&lt;br /&gt;This was made in scrapblog using scrapbuilder for making a Father Day card. http://www.scrapblog.com/04A1E7EB-6D21/3572125D-BB88&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;object width="420" height="312"&gt;&lt;param name="movie" value="http://www.scrapblog.com/viewer/viewer_v2_embed.swf?scrapblogId=1939306&amp;amp;showShareButton=true&amp;amp;showShareInitially=true&amp;amp;showOnlyShare=false&amp;amp;partnerId=1"&gt;&lt;/param&gt;&lt;embed src="http://www.scrapblog.com/viewer/viewer_v2_embed.swf?scrapblogId=1939306&amp;amp;showShareButton=true&amp;amp;showShareInitially=true&amp;amp;showOnlyShare=false&amp;amp;partnerId=1" width="420" height="312"&gt;&lt;/embed&gt;&lt;/object&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Smilebox was another great site with lots of scrapbook designs.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The only bad thing about all of this is that you have to give out your email address for everything!&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/8557452823824363976-7069552675770969296?l=msumock.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/feeds/7069552675770969296/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=8557452823824363976&amp;postID=7069552675770969296'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/7069552675770969296'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/7069552675770969296'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/2009/06/thing-39-digital-storytelliing.html' title='Thing 39 Digital storytelliing'/><author><name>Rosie Mock</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/18352527430161485727</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='24' height='32' src='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_1p95VC31yIY/Sgx3LD4gOVI/AAAAAAAAAAs/Kg17rUKryp4/S220/Chihuly+pic.jpg'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8557452823824363976.post-5020494598198758057</id><published>2009-06-18T07:04:00.000-07:00</published><updated>2009-06-18T07:37:06.075-07:00</updated><title type='text'>Thing 38 Screencasting</title><content type='html'>I really liked Jing and will be able to use this in my job.  Often times staff want to know how to do something either in Aleph or some other program.  Using Jing I will be able to video capture the screen and email it to them.  I only used it a little bit to test it but once I get proficient, it shouldn't take too long to do.  I tested how to setup and run a particular report in Aleph and saved it and then did another one to retrieve the report.  You can save these and reuse or edit in the future.  I tried twice to upload the video but it was almost 2 mg so maybe it was too big.  Screencast is similar to Jing but I didn't get a chance to play with it.  There were other programs also mentioned that need to to purchased.  Skitch also looks really good but I didn't get a chance to try it.  Jing can have text added and from what I saw of Skitch you can draw on your video.  I would like to learn more about both of these when I get a chance to play with them.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/8557452823824363976-5020494598198758057?l=msumock.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/feeds/5020494598198758057/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=8557452823824363976&amp;postID=5020494598198758057'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/5020494598198758057'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/5020494598198758057'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/2009/06/thing-38-screencasting.html' title='Thing 38 Screencasting'/><author><name>Rosie Mock</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/18352527430161485727</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='24' height='32' src='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_1p95VC31yIY/Sgx3LD4gOVI/AAAAAAAAAAs/Kg17rUKryp4/S220/Chihuly+pic.jpg'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8557452823824363976.post-6728279167150372967</id><published>2009-06-11T13:42:00.001-07:00</published><updated>2009-06-11T13:42:08.120-07:00</updated><title type='text'>thing 37</title><content type='html'>&lt;script type="text/javascript" src="http://widgets.clearspring.com/o/46928cc51133af17/4a316c1ec45a564f/46928cc5c90da50/8de237c2/widget.js"&gt;&lt;/script&gt;&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/8557452823824363976-6728279167150372967?l=msumock.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/feeds/6728279167150372967/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=8557452823824363976&amp;postID=6728279167150372967'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/6728279167150372967'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/6728279167150372967'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/2009/06/thing-37.html' title='thing 37'/><author><name>Rosie Mock</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/18352527430161485727</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='24' height='32' src='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_1p95VC31yIY/Sgx3LD4gOVI/AAAAAAAAAAs/Kg17rUKryp4/S220/Chihuly+pic.jpg'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-8557452823824363976.post-373596447647829953</id><published>2009-06-11T13:33:00.000-07:00</published><updated>2009-06-11T13:44:33.438-07:00</updated><title type='text'>Thing 37 Photo tales</title><content type='html'>I used animoto to create a video incorporating music and pictures. Web 2.0 Communications</title><content type='html'>Email is a great way to communicate at work when you want to inform other staff of meetings, send minutes and send out information to let everyone know about a particular topic. The problem with email is that we all get too much so we don't have time to get to all of them and may miss some important information.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Instant messaging might be a good way for Reference Librarians to communicate with library patrons. There is a very interesting link with pros and cons of using IM for communication by staff in the library at this site &lt;a href="http://www.libraryjournal.com/article/CA512192.html"&gt;http://www.libraryjournal.com/article/CA512192.html&lt;/a&gt; Using IM here in our library might help with better communication and staff might communicate freely without the email trail of messages.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Webinars are a great way to get training remotely when you can't travel to the workshop or training being offered in another location.  A large number of staff can all get the information either at their own computer or in a classroom setting broadcasting the webinar.  We use these in our library and they are well attended.  There is usually an opportunity to ask question of the presenter even though you are not physically at the location.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/8557452823824363976-3666686004133199281?l=msumock.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/feeds/3666686004133199281/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=8557452823824363976&amp;postID=3666686004133199281'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/3666686004133199281'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/3666686004133199281'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/2008/04/7-web-20-communications.html' title='7. Flickr</title><content type='html'>Flickr is an easy way to share photos and is easy to use. Flickr has been used by libraries to take pictures of books/items on display with clickable pictures that go to either purchase the book on Amazon or to the library's online catalog. Photo sharing on the internet is easy and is a good way to keelp your photos for safe keeping. All you have to do is upload the pictures and add tags (titles) to them. Photos can be shared or private. They are safe, organized and searchable.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/8557452823824363976-6867529590630062612?l=msumock.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/feeds/6867529590630062612/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=8557452823824363976&amp;postID=6867529590630062612'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/6867529590630062612'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/8557452823824363976/posts/default/6867529590630062612'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://msumock.blogspot.com/2008/03/flickr.html' title='4.
